fre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內(nèi)容

家庭財(cái)務(wù)管理系統(tǒng)—免費(fèi)畢業(yè)設(shè)計(jì)論文-文庫吧資料

2024-12-07 01:16本頁面
  

【正文】 年 3.《 Visual Basic 程序設(shè)計(jì)》 陳 明 中央廣播電大出版社 2020年 4.《軟件工程》 楊文龍 電子工業(yè)出版社 2020年 5.《管理信息系統(tǒng)》 薛華成 清華大學(xué)出版社 1996年 6.《 Visual Basic 程序設(shè) 計(jì)》 李大友 清華大學(xué)出版社 2020年 7.《 Visual Basic 程序設(shè)計(jì)》 陳明 中央電大出版 2020年 8.《 Visual 》 劉韜、駱娟 人民郵電出版社 2020年 9.《數(shù)據(jù)結(jié)構(gòu)( c++描述)》 徐孝凱 中央電大出版 2020年 10.《數(shù)據(jù)庫系統(tǒng)概論(第二版)》 薩師煊 王珊 高等教育出版社 2020年 作為數(shù)據(jù)庫系 統(tǒng)的開發(fā), Visual Basic 是一個(gè)非常理想選擇。在些表示衷心的感謝。這些都有待進(jìn)一步改善。由于時(shí)間倉促,這個(gè)軟件肯定還有不完善的地方,不足之處懇請各位老師提出批評改進(jìn)意見。這些對我搞好畢業(yè)設(shè)計(jì)起了至關(guān)重要的作用。我 在程序員之家,網(wǎng)址為 上的論壇和高手進(jìn)行交流,對我受益菲淺。 主要代碼如下: 第六章 設(shè)計(jì)心得 經(jīng)過三個(gè)多月的設(shè)計(jì)和開發(fā),家庭理財(cái)管理系統(tǒng)基本開發(fā)完畢。 實(shí)現(xiàn)卡上的收入、支出及余額的統(tǒng)計(jì)。 窗體的標(biāo)題 5. 5 銀行往來統(tǒng)計(jì)模塊的設(shè)計(jì)與實(shí)現(xiàn): 1.流程圖: 2.運(yùn)行界面: 3.實(shí)現(xiàn)過程: N Y 開始 設(shè)置查詢條件查詢 是否繼續(xù) 退出 界面的設(shè)計(jì)過程與卡信息的收支與維護(hù)管理模塊類似,這邊不再重復(fù)。 5. 4 銀行卡收支與維護(hù)管理模塊的設(shè)計(jì)與實(shí)現(xiàn) 1.流程圖: 2.運(yùn)行界面: 對應(yīng)的字段 數(shù)據(jù)源 N Y 開始 增加刪除等操作 是否繼續(xù) 退出 3.實(shí)現(xiàn)過程: 第一步將所需的控件放到窗體的相應(yīng)位置;方法:首先在“工具箱”中選中所需的控件圖標(biāo),然后在表單的恰當(dāng)位置上單擊鼠標(biāo)并拖動鼠標(biāo),即可把由所選取的控件生成的對象添加到窗體上。 最后設(shè)置如下的代碼(只要單擊菜單即可設(shè)置各菜單代碼),代碼如下圖: 調(diào)節(jié)菜單的級別 5. 3 日常收支與維護(hù)模塊的設(shè)計(jì)與實(shí)現(xiàn) 流程圖: 運(yùn)行界面: N Y 開始 增加刪除等操作 是否繼續(xù) 退出 1.實(shí)現(xiàn)過程: 第一步將所需的控件放到窗體的相應(yīng)位置;方法:首先在“工具箱”中選中所需的控件圖標(biāo),然后在表單的恰當(dāng)位置上單擊鼠標(biāo)并拖動鼠標(biāo),即可把由所選取的控件生成的對象添加到窗體上。 3.實(shí)現(xiàn)過程: 第 一步將所需的控件放到窗體的相應(yīng)位置;方法:首先在“工具箱”中選中所需的控件圖標(biāo),然后在表單的恰當(dāng)位置上單擊鼠標(biāo)并拖動鼠標(biāo),即可把由所選取的控件生成的對象添加到窗體上。如果聲明在下面,那就成了局部變量,那么作用范圍就會不同了,作用就更不同,而且在其它窗體中使用到了這個(gè)變量,程序會出錯。其中有兩個(gè)變量要定義為公用的變量,因?yàn)檫@段代碼是放在一個(gè)模塊中的,為了在每一個(gè)窗體中能夠使用這個(gè)變量,所以必須要聲明為公用變量。設(shè)置數(shù)據(jù)庫對像 End Sub 上面的一段代碼就是連接數(shù)據(jù)庫的。 DBpath 39。設(shè)置數(shù)據(jù)的路徑 Provider=。 \ amp。連接數(shù)據(jù)庫 Set conn = CreateObject() 39。先看看 VB 是如何與 ACCESS2020 數(shù)據(jù)庫相連接的。 在下面的對話框中選 ” 使用設(shè)計(jì)器創(chuàng)建表 ” ,上面還有三個(gè)按鈕,一個(gè)是打開,一個(gè)是設(shè)計(jì),一個(gè)是新建,點(diǎn)擊設(shè)計(jì),就可以開始設(shè)計(jì)數(shù)據(jù)表了。點(diǎn)擊創(chuàng)建就完成。這些就新建了一個(gè)數(shù)據(jù)庫文件。 ( 2)創(chuàng)建數(shù)據(jù)庫文件 如果操作系統(tǒng)中安裝了 ACCESS2020 的話,可以在開始菜單的程序菜單中可以找到。同時(shí)合理的數(shù)據(jù)結(jié)構(gòu)也將有利于程序的實(shí)現(xiàn)。 數(shù)據(jù)庫在一個(gè)信息管理系統(tǒng)中占有非常重要的位置,數(shù)據(jù)庫結(jié)構(gòu)設(shè)計(jì)的好壞將直接對應(yīng)用系統(tǒng)的效果產(chǎn)生影響。數(shù)據(jù)管理是指數(shù)據(jù)的收集、整理、組織、存儲、維護(hù)、檢索、傳送等操作,這部分操作是數(shù)據(jù)處理業(yè)務(wù)的基本環(huán)節(jié),而且是任何數(shù)據(jù)處理業(yè)務(wù)中必不可少的共有部 分。 使用計(jì)算機(jī)以后,數(shù)據(jù)處理的速度和規(guī)模,無論是相對于手工方式,還是機(jī)械方式,都有無可比擬的優(yōu)勢。存儲器的容量、存儲速率直接影響到數(shù)據(jù)管理技術(shù)的發(fā)展。數(shù)據(jù)庫也被越來越多地應(yīng)用于生成和維護(hù)多媒體應(yīng) 用程序上。經(jīng)典的數(shù)據(jù)庫應(yīng)用涉及諸如訂單、顧客、工作、員工、學(xué)生、電話之類的項(xiàng),或其它數(shù)據(jù)量較大、需要密切關(guān)注的事務(wù)。把設(shè)計(jì)轉(zhuǎn)變?yōu)閷?shí)際的數(shù)據(jù)庫,并且這些數(shù)據(jù)庫帶有功能完備、高效能的應(yīng)用,是一個(gè)工程過程。 數(shù)據(jù)庫的設(shè)計(jì)和開發(fā)及包括藝術(shù)有包括工程。這些技術(shù)沒有脫離經(jīng)典數(shù)據(jù)庫技術(shù)的要求。數(shù)據(jù)庫技術(shù)能使 Inter 應(yīng)用超越具有早期應(yīng)用特點(diǎn)的簡單的發(fā)布。 銀行信息管理 收入類型管理 支出類型管理 系統(tǒng)用戶管理 家庭理財(cái)管理 日常收支管理 銀行往來管理 基本信息管理 數(shù)據(jù)統(tǒng)計(jì)管理 日常收支統(tǒng)計(jì) 銀行交易統(tǒng)計(jì) 家庭資產(chǎn)統(tǒng)計(jì) 家庭成員管理 家庭理財(cái) 管理系統(tǒng) 用戶信息管理 銀行賬戶管理 修改自身密碼 3. 2. 2 詳細(xì)設(shè)計(jì)的方法 程序流程圖、 NS 圖、 PAD圖、 IPO 圖 本系統(tǒng)在開發(fā)過程中所采用的詳細(xì)設(shè)計(jì)方法為 IPO 圖: 現(xiàn)金的收入 /支出模塊 IPO 圖: 現(xiàn)金余額的查詢模塊 IPO 圖: 收入 /支出項(xiàng)目模塊 IPO 圖: 銀行卡的收入 /支出模塊 IPO 圖: I O P 現(xiàn)金的收入 /支出信息 提供相應(yīng)的界面供操作人員錄入 保存到表 I O P 查詢內(nèi)容的設(shè)定 提供相應(yīng)的界面供操作人員操作 1. 顯示查詢的結(jié)果 2. 統(tǒng)計(jì)相關(guān)信息 I O P 輸入收入與支出的項(xiàng)目 提供相應(yīng)的界面供操作人員操作 保存到收入 /支出項(xiàng)目表 I O P 收入 /支出信息 提供相應(yīng)的界面供操作人員錄入 保存到表 銀行卡余額的查詢模塊 IPO圖: 密碼 修改模塊 IPO圖: I O P 查詢內(nèi)容的設(shè)定 提供相應(yīng)的界面供操作人員操作 3. 顯示查詢的結(jié)果 4. 統(tǒng)計(jì)相關(guān)信息 I O P 原密碼 新密碼 確認(rèn)密碼 提供相應(yīng)的界面供操作人員操作 保存到用戶管理表 第四章 數(shù)據(jù)庫設(shè)計(jì) 此階段由我與同學(xué)劉云菲共同完成。主要任務(wù)如下:①為每個(gè)模塊確定采用的算法,選擇某種適當(dāng)?shù)墓ぞ弑磉_(dá)算法的過程,寫出模塊的詳細(xì)過程性描述;②確定每一模塊使用的數(shù)據(jù)結(jié)構(gòu);③確定模塊接口的細(xì)節(jié),包括對系統(tǒng)外部的接口和用戶界面,對系統(tǒng)內(nèi)部其它模塊的接口,以及模 塊輸入數(shù)據(jù)、輸出數(shù)據(jù)及局部數(shù)據(jù)的全部細(xì)節(jié)。 3. 1. 4 系統(tǒng)功能分析 根據(jù)家庭理財(cái)管理系統(tǒng)的日常工作流程與內(nèi)容,預(yù) 測開發(fā)的管理系統(tǒng)的達(dá)到的功能如下: 現(xiàn)金的收入:錄入現(xiàn)金的收入情況 現(xiàn)金的支出:錄入現(xiàn)金的支出情況 現(xiàn)金的查詢:查詢收入情況、支出情況及現(xiàn)金的節(jié)余情況 銀行卡的收入:錄入信息卡現(xiàn)金的收入情況 銀行卡的支出:錄入銀行卡現(xiàn)金的支出情況 銀行現(xiàn)金的查詢:查詢銀行卡的收入情況、支出情況及現(xiàn)金的節(jié)余情況 收入與支出項(xiàng)目的維護(hù):維護(hù)收入項(xiàng)目和支出項(xiàng)目,方便用戶的選擇 其他功能:密碼管理等 退出系統(tǒng) 根據(jù)以上分析,該系統(tǒng)考慮將整個(gè)系統(tǒng)分解成如圖 31 模塊結(jié)構(gòu)圖 : 圖 31模塊結(jié)構(gòu)圖 并且在系統(tǒng)的開發(fā)過程中,盡量注意模塊的高內(nèi)聚、低耦合,使得系統(tǒng)的整體性能提高,并且也有利于投入使用后的系統(tǒng)維護(hù)。 ②如何表示不同的成分內(nèi)的功能細(xì)節(jié)和數(shù)據(jù)結(jié)構(gòu)。 3. 1. 2 概要設(shè)計(jì)的過程 概要設(shè)計(jì)要先進(jìn)行系統(tǒng)設(shè)計(jì),復(fù)審系統(tǒng)計(jì)劃與需求分析,確定系統(tǒng)具體的實(shí)施方案;然后進(jìn)行結(jié)構(gòu)設(shè)計(jì),確定軟件結(jié)構(gòu)。 ③ 編寫概要設(shè)計(jì)說明 書,用戶手冊,測試計(jì)劃,選用相關(guān)的軟件工具來描述軟件結(jié)構(gòu),結(jié)構(gòu)圖是經(jīng)常使用的軟件描述工具。 ②確定模塊結(jié)構(gòu),劃分功能模塊,將軟件功能需求分配給所劃分的最小單元模塊。 ADO 是 Mcrosoft 提出的第三種數(shù)據(jù)庫訪問對象,是 Microsoft 數(shù)據(jù)庫訪問技術(shù) 的一個(gè)主要發(fā)展方向, ADO 將 OLE DB 封裝在一個(gè)數(shù)據(jù)對象中,使得 VB 程序中以方便地實(shí)現(xiàn)對數(shù)據(jù)庫的訪問。 DATA 控件還提供了用來瀏覽不同記錄的各種跳轉(zhuǎn)按鈕。缺省情況下, DATA 控件根據(jù)數(shù)據(jù)庫中的一個(gè)或多個(gè)數(shù)據(jù)表建立一個(gè) dynasettype(動態(tài)集合)類型的記錄集合。 DATA 控件在數(shù)據(jù)庫中的信息與將信息顯示給用戶看的 Visual Basic程序之間架起 了一座橋梁。 微軟的 JET 數(shù)據(jù)庫引擎提供了與數(shù)據(jù)庫打交道的途徑,我們是通過它以及Visual Basic 來訪問數(shù)據(jù)庫并對其進(jìn)行各種操作。 Access 是一種關(guān)系數(shù) 據(jù)庫工具,關(guān)系數(shù)據(jù)庫是已開發(fā)的最通用的數(shù)據(jù)庫之一。另外, Access 允許創(chuàng)建自定義報(bào)表用于打印或輸出數(shù)據(jù)庫中的信息。 Access 的優(yōu)點(diǎn)在于它能使用數(shù)據(jù)表示圖或自定義窗體收集信息。故而,實(shí)現(xiàn)本系統(tǒng) VB 是一個(gè)相對較好的選擇。 微軟公司的 Visual Basic 是 Windows 應(yīng)用程序開發(fā)工具,使目前最為廣泛的、易學(xué)易用的面向?qū)ο蟮拈_發(fā)工具。但它可以通過動態(tài)鏈接庫技術(shù)將 C/C++或匯編語言編寫的程序加入到 Visual Basic 應(yīng)用程序中,可以像調(diào)用內(nèi)部函數(shù)一樣調(diào)用其他語言編寫的函數(shù)。利用 OLE技術(shù),可以方便地建立復(fù)合式文檔 (pound document),這種文檔由來自多個(gè)不同應(yīng)用程序的對象組成,文檔中的每個(gè)對象都與原來的應(yīng)用程序相聯(lián)系,并可執(zhí)行與原來應(yīng)用程序完全相同的操作。 對象的鏈接與嵌入 (OLE) 對象的鏈接與嵌入 (OLE)將每個(gè)應(yīng)用程序都看做是一個(gè)對象 (object),將不同的對象鏈接 (link)起來,再嵌入 (embed)某個(gè)應(yīng)用程序中,從而可以得到具有聲音、影像、圖像 、動畫、文字等各種信息的集合式的文件。當(dāng)原始數(shù)據(jù)變化時(shí),可以自動更新鏈接的數(shù)據(jù)。在應(yīng)用程序中,可以使用結(jié)構(gòu)化查詢語言 SQL數(shù)據(jù)標(biāo)準(zhǔn),直接訪問服務(wù)器上的數(shù)據(jù)庫,并提供了簡單的面向?qū)ο蟮膸觳僮髦噶詈投嘤脩魯?shù)據(jù)庫訪問的加鎖機(jī)制和網(wǎng)絡(luò)數(shù)據(jù)庫的 SQL 的編程技術(shù),為單機(jī)上運(yùn)行的數(shù)據(jù)庫提供了 SQL 網(wǎng)絡(luò)接口,以便在分布式環(huán)境中快速而有效地實(shí)現(xiàn)客戶 /服務(wù)器 (client/server)方案。同時(shí), Visual Basic 還能直接編輯和訪問其他外部數(shù)據(jù)庫,如 dBASE, FoxPro, Paradox 等,這些數(shù)據(jù)庫格式都可以用 Visual Basic 編輯和處理。這些過程分別面向不同的對象,由用戶操作引發(fā) 某個(gè)事件來驅(qū)動完成某種特定的功能,或者由事件驅(qū)動程序調(diào)用通用過程來執(zhí)行指定的操作,這樣可以方便編程人員,提高效率。例如,命令按鈕是一個(gè)對象,當(dāng)用戶單擊該按鈕時(shí),將產(chǎn)生一個(gè)“單擊“ (CLICK)事件,而在產(chǎn)生該事件時(shí)將執(zhí)行一段程序,用來實(shí)現(xiàn)指定的操作。 事件驅(qū)動編程機(jī)制 Visual Basic 通過事件來執(zhí)行對象的操作。 Visual Basic 是解釋型語言,在輸入代碼的同時(shí),解釋系統(tǒng)將高級語言分解翻譯成計(jì)算機(jī)可以識別的機(jī)器指令,并判斷每個(gè)語句的語法錯誤。 結(jié)構(gòu)化程序設(shè)計(jì) 語言 Visual Basic 是在 BASIC 語言的基礎(chǔ)上發(fā)展起來的,具有高級程序設(shè)計(jì)語言的語句結(jié)構(gòu),接近于自然語言和人類的邏輯思維方式。在設(shè)計(jì)對象時(shí),不必編寫建立和描述每個(gè)對象的程序代碼,而是用工具畫在界面上, Visual Basic 自動生成對象的程序代碼并封裝起來。 面向?qū)ο蟮某绦蛟O(shè)計(jì) 版以后的 Visual Basic 支持面向?qū)ο蟮某绦蛟O(shè)計(jì),但它與一般的面向?qū)ο蟮某绦蛟O(shè)計(jì)語言 (C++)不完全相同。只需要按設(shè)計(jì)要求的屏幕布局,用系統(tǒng)提供的工具,在屏幕上畫出各種“部件”,即圖形對象,并設(shè)置這些圖形對象的屬性。有時(shí)候,這種編程 編譯 修改的操作可能要反復(fù)多次,大大影響了軟件開發(fā)效率。 總的來說, Visual Basic 具有以下特點(diǎn): 可視化編程: 用傳統(tǒng)程序設(shè)計(jì)語言設(shè)計(jì)程序時(shí),都是通過編寫程序代碼來設(shè)計(jì)用戶界面,在設(shè)計(jì)過程中看不到界面的實(shí)際顯示效果,必須編譯后運(yùn)行程序才能觀察。它簡單易學(xué)、效率高,且功能強(qiáng)大,可以與 Windo
點(diǎn)擊復(fù)制文檔內(nèi)容
公司管理相關(guān)推薦
文庫吧 www.dybbs8.com
備案圖鄂ICP備17016276號-1